Book Description
Eighteen thirty-nine was the miraculous year in which the two principal inventors of photography--Daguerre in France and Fox Talbot in Great Britain--made their discoveries known to an eager and receptive public. News of the process flashed around the globe, and in no time enthusiastic pioneers from Auckland to Zanzibar were trying the new invention. Photography took root and flourished. It has since been used in a thousand ways and has changed our modes of perception in many more.The Photographic Experience deals with episodes and issues relating to the spread and practice of photography from its beginnings to World War I. Bridget and Heinz Henisch concern themselves with the reception accorded to the new art by professionals, amateurs, and the general public. They examine reactions to the new invention in the press, literature, poetry, music, and fashion; the response of intellectuals and painters; and the beliefs held by prominent photographers concerning the nature of the medium and its mission. With a wide array of images--many never before published--they illustrate the photograph's use as a record of public and private moments in life.
Photography became so quickly and thoroughly interwoven with the fabric of society and human experience, that its history comprises much more than the story of photographic art and its creators. The authors examine photographic ephemera and humor, photography and the law, the photographic studio experience, photography and travel, photography and journalism with special attention to advertising and war, the role of photography in politics, photographically illustrated books, the practice of overpainting, photography in the hands of the scholar, and the presentation and use of photographs in their social milieu.

stunning, wise and calming.......1999-12-12
The book is a collection of stunningly beautiful photographs of this area and collections and excerpts of sayings, proverbs and songs used as worship. The color photographs are plain themselves, like the people they chronicle, but contain a profundity that is difficult to translate into words. For example, I'm looking at a photograph, probably taken near dusk or just after sunrise, of a windmill against a darkening sky. There is a tree next to the windmill, and it's branches are bare. Puffy, dissolving cumulus clouds are lazing their way across the photo, and the general effect is one of immense calm. It's the very sort of photo that, despite the sparse content, makes me want to look at it, drink it in, for hours. To think that this calm scene is no doubt an everyday sight makes my life seem chaotic, busy and loud.
The book is full of photographs like this one, some almost humorous. In one picture, approximately 15 or 20 buggies are lined up, sans horses, in a field with their bright red, triangular "slow moving vehicle" sign attached to the back. But, not so far away in the background are two tall grain silos, slightly blurry and dulled of color with the distance. The ground is brown and the trees bear no leaves. It's a deeply calming scene. At once it is both a haunting and warm image that makes the typical photograph of a more urban area seem almost debase and wretched, where people are rushing to and fro on "endless idiocies", as Orwell would put it.
Similarly, the songs and prayers, sayings and proverbs are also simple-Plain. Just to choose one at random, "Appetite comes with eating; the more you eat, the more you want. -Amish farmer's proverb". The accompanying photograph is of a corn crib with dulled yellow cobs half under a pile of snow.
The overall effect of the book has been, for me, one of calm stillness, a mood that makes me look around at all the piles of silly JUNK I've got stacked up, of all the preposterous advertisements blaring at me from television, radio and newspapers, and makes me wonder why do I HAVE all this stuff? It's an effect that makes me want to sweep away the flotsam and jetsam of my life and concentrate on what is REALLY important to me.

Bards, Ballads and Boundaries: An Ethnographic Atlas of Music Traditions in West Rajasthan
Daniel Neuman , Shubha Chaudhuri , and with Komal Kothari Manufacturer: Seagull Books ProductGroup: Book Binding: Hardcover ASIN: 1905422075 Release Date: 2007-07-10 |
Book Description
Here is a highly illustrated cartography and catalogue of musicians and music-making in the Western districts of Rajasthan State in contemporary India. Based on extensive statistical and cultural data, it provides an ethnographic survey of musical traditions organized on the basis of specific communities of music specialists, their patrons, and the music they produce. Much of the cultural context of Rajasthan's musical history is based on the epic songs of its bardic traditions. These traditions are very much alive today and now enjoy a new global audience extending far beyond Rajasthan's borders.

Dad's Army: Walmington Goes to War (The Complete Scripts of Series 1 - 4) [ILLUSTRATED]
David Croft , and Jimmy Perry Manufacturer: Orion Books, Ltd. ProductGroup: Book Binding: Hardcover ASIN: 075284153X |
Book Description
Dad's Army is quite simply the most successful British TV sitcom of all time. Eighty episodes were made and are constantly repeated. The first black-and-white series, re-shown for the first time in 1999, attracted 4.6 million viewers, outperforming Have I got News for You and almost outstripping Channel Four's most popular programme, Friends. When the second series was shown on Saturday nights in 1998 it took 7 million viewers and 40% of the audience. Almost every comedy writer from Ben Elton and Richard Curtis to John Sullivan and David Renwick pay homage to this `the perfect sitcom'. When BBC centre was blacked out on Tuesday 20 June for the first time in 40 years by a power cut Dad's Army was drafted in to save us from blank screens. Dad's Army is simply an icon in TV comedy.
